Samsung's latest M8 smart monitor launches in the UAE

Samsung's latest smart monitor is a flexible piece of tech that lets you work on documents, take video calls and stream your favorite content. Sporting an ultra-slim flat back design, the M8 smart monitor looks sleek and packs a ton of features that make it ideal for those working from home. 

The 32-inch monitor was first announced back in CES 2022 and supports a slew of smart features. There's support for voice assistants like Alexa and Bixby as well as Samsung DeX as expected and the ability to wireless access PCs for remote working.

You also get built-in productivity apps including a web browser, video calling, wireless file transfer, a USB-C port for 65W charging and access to Samsung's Smart Hub, which lets you control smart devices around the home and lets you mirror PC and smartphone displays.

The display panel is a VA panel with UHD resolution, support for HDR 10+ and 60Hz refresh rate with 4ms response time, which is not ideal for gaming but should be alright for work and watching TV shows. It provides a 99% sRGB coverage and peaks at 400nits for brightness.

It also comes with support for major streaming services out of the box letting you enjoy content from the likes of Apple TV+, Netflix, Amazon Prime directly over Wi-Fi. You get a remote control bundled in too, which is a nice touch.

Also bundled in is a movable SlimFit web cam that you attach magnetically atop the monitor and easily maneuver to get the perfect angle.

The M8 smart monitor is available for AED 2,499 and can be purchased across Samsung brand stores, Samsung.com and major retailers in the UAE.
